Unlocking Forex Success: Fundamental Analysis Techniques
Fundamental analysis is an essential pillar of forex trading.
It involves scrutinizing economic indicators, social events, and company performance to gauge the direction of currency pairs.
Successful traders harness fundamental analysis to spot profitable positions. By understanding these underlying elements, you can formulate informed trading decisions.
Here are some key fundamental analysis techniques to hone:
* **Economic Indicators:**
Monitor crucial indicators like GDP growth, inflation rates, and unemployment figures. These can signal a country's monetary health.
* **Political Events:**
Stay informed of diplomatic developments that can affect currency fluctuations. Elections, policy changes, and international relations can create volatility in the forex market.

Conquering the Forex Market with Analytical Prowess
The foreign exchange market, a dynamic and intricate ecosystem, presents both significant opportunities and inherent risks. To thrive in this arena, forex traders must cultivate a comprehensive understanding of both fundamental and technical analysis. Fundamental analysis delves into the underlying economic factors that influence currency valuations, such as interest rates, inflation, and fiscal policies. Conversely, technical analysis employs charting patterns and historical price movements to identify potential trading trends. By skillfully integrating these two analytical frameworks, traders can enhance their decision-making process and navigate the complexities of the forex market with greater confidence.
- Grasping key economic indicators is crucial for fundamental analysis.
- Employing technical indicators, such as moving averages and Bollinger Bands, can provide valuable insights into price action.
- Developing a well-defined trading plan that incorporates both fundamental and technical analysis is essential for risk management and consistent profitability.
